The journey from Class 11 to Class 12 is a crucial phase for every JEE and NEET aspirant. This is where the real race begins. If you have laid the right foundation in Class 11, now is the time to build a building on it. This is the time for smart study, time management and strategy. In this blog, we will tell you the best preparation strategy for Class 12 that will lead you towards success in JEE and NEET exams.
Class 11 syllabus contributes about 45% to both JEE and NEET. Therefore, it is important that you keep revising the concepts of class 11 from time to time. If some topics are missed or are weak, then take out time to strengthen them along with 12th studies.
The syllabus of class 12 is about 55% in both the exams. Therefore, its preparation should be done in a very systematic way. First of all see the complete syllabus, understand the chapter wise weightage and then make a monthly and weekly plan.
Moving from class 11 to 12 is not just a class change, but a mental level jump. If you prepare with a right strategy, regular practice, time management and confidence, then topping JEE and NEET is not a difficult task. Success comes only to those who work hard in the right direction.
